Job Overview
The University of Dubuque is a growing faith based University that is seeking a Graduate Assistant- Women’s Soccer Coach for the 2023-2024 term, with a potential renewal for 2024-2025.
Primary Responsibilities:
- Analyze performance and instruct athletes in soccer techniques and strategies in preparation for and during athletics competition
- Assist the head coach in the coordination of administrative areas of program management including, but not limited to, scheduling of competitions and practices, travel plans, and equipment
- Assist program with all phases of competitive NCAA and ARC compliant recruiting
- Assist with monitoring academic progress of all student-athletes on the team, in connection with the coaching staff, compliance coordinator and athletic director
- Execute practice and game planning/evaluation, including video coordination and breakdown
- Manage equipment usage
- Perform other duties as assigned in support of the University’s Mission
Requirements:
- Bachelor’s degree is required and the position is conditional based on acceptance into University of Dubuque Masters’ program
- High level of organization and attention to detail
- Effective communication skills; both orally and written
- Proficiency in Microsoft Office
- Coaching experience or playing experience and extensive knowledge of the sport of soccer at the intercollegiate level
- Flexibility with schedule as need arises (ex. evening or weekend commitments)
- Valid driver’s license
All graduate tuition is waived for the student for the term in which they serve as a GA. In return for a waiver of tuition, the assistantship recipient agrees to provide service to the University equivalent to twenty (20) hours per week.
